


3-Card Combination
Chaos and Clarity Ahead
This combination presents a tumultuous period marked by upheaval and the end of painful cycles. While The Tower signifies sudden change, the Ten of Swords reflects the culmination of suffering, and the Knight of Swords embodies the urgent need to confront these challenges with clarity and determination.
The Tower
Upright: sudden change, upheaval, chaos, revelation
Reversed: personal transformation, fear of change, averting disaster
Ten of Swords
Upright: painful endings, betrayal, rock bottom, loss
Reversed: recovery, regeneration, inevitable end
Knight of Swords
Upright: ambitious, action-oriented, driven, fast-thinking
Reversed: no direction, disregard for consequences, unpredictability
All Upright
When all three cards are upright, they signal a time of profound transformation where old structures are dismantled, leading to necessary endings. The Tower brings chaos, but the Ten of Swords indicates that the worst is over, making way for new beginnings. The Knight of Swords urges you to take swift action, cutting through confusion and embracing the clarity that follows the storm.
The Tower Reversed
When The Tower is reversed, it suggests a resistance to change or an avoidance of necessary upheaval. This card can indicate a fear of facing reality, which might prolong suffering and confusion. It may be time to confront the situation rather than waiting for the inevitable collapse.
Ten of Swords Reversed
With the Ten of Swords reversed, there is a glimmer of hope and the possibility of recovery from deep wounds. This card suggests moving beyond betrayal and pain, signaling that healing is on the horizon. It encourages you to release the past and seek renewal.
Knight of Swords Reversed
The Knight of Swords reversed can signify impulsivity or rash decisions leading to miscommunication and conflict. There may be a tendency to charge ahead without considering the consequences, resulting in chaotic situations. It’s essential to pause and reflect before acting in this state.
All Reversed
When all three cards are reversed, the reading indicates a period of stagnation where change is resisted, and pain is not fully processed. There may be a tendency to avoid confronting issues, leading to prolonged distress. It’s crucial to acknowledge the need for transformation and take deliberate steps toward healing.
Love & Relationships
In relationships, this combination may indicate unresolved conflicts or a fear of change that prevents true intimacy. There could be a tendency to ignore red flags or avoid addressing painful issues, leading to stagnation. It’s important to communicate openly and embrace vulnerability to foster growth.
Career & Finances
In the career realm, these cards suggest a period of upheaval and the end of challenging situations, but there may be resistance to the necessary changes. The Knight of Swords implies that swift action is needed to navigate this chaos effectively. Embracing the transition can lead to new opportunities and a clearer path forward.
Advice
Embrace change rather than resist it, as it often leads to necessary growth and renewal. Be mindful of how you communicate during turbulent times, as clarity and honesty are vital. Take time for self-reflection to process past pain and prepare for a more empowered future.
